mongodb - 如何启动 mongodb shell?

标签 mongodb

我使用的是MAC,我已经成功登录到服务器并使用以下命令启动了服务器

./mongod

然后它说

Thu Jul 14 01:50:41 db version v1.6.5, pdfile version 4.5
Thu Jul 14 01:50:41 git version: 0eb017e9b2828155a67c5612183337b89e12e291
Thu Jul 14 01:50:41 sys info: Linux domU-44-23-67-56-32-F5 2.6.21.7-2.fc8xen #1 SMP Fri Feb 15 12:39:36 EST 2008 i686 BOOST_LIB_VERSION=1_37
Thu Jul 14 01:50:41 [initandlisten] waiting for connections on port 27017
Thu Jul 14 01:50:41 [websvr] web admin interface listening on port 28017

然后无论我写什么,它都只是一个文本。终端不接受任何命令。响应说 “正在等待端口 27017 上的连接”。我应该怎么做才能摆脱这个? 我还尝试通过以下命令启动 Shell:

./mongo

但它也是一个文本。请帮忙。

最佳答案

mongo --shell

将打开shell界面。

https://docs.mongodb.com/manual/reference/program/mongo/

关于mongodb - 如何启动 mongodb shell?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/6689017/

相关文章:

mongodb - 使用 $addToSet 修饰符在前面添加值

javascript - 在 Array Node JS 中获取多个对象中的特定键

javascript - MongoDB:更新集合中的数组项不起作用

mongodb - 我需要带有graphql的 Mongoose 吗?

windows下的Mongodb安装路径

mongodb - 关于mongodb子文档和spring-data-mongo查询的问题

mongodb - Mongoose "setter"表现得像 "getter"?

linux - 无法在 Ubuntu 16.10 上启动 MongoDB

mongodb - 没有重复的 Mongoose 数组推送

php - MongoDB (PHP) 中的 $or-Operator